Discover the repository of furniture

Through the fieldwork for this project, the team travelled around 62032 kilometres across the north-western region of India, and have met around 4196 people on the field who have let us into their homes and helped us identify the various furniture types. A total of 7886 furniture pieces from the states of Gujarat, Rajasthan, Punjab and Haryana were recorded during the field visits. This section is a collection of all these recorded vernacular furniture items, each accompanied by details, such as location, materials and craft techniques used, and a brief description about the piece.
